Roland SSM-151 Floor Monitor

Prototype

July 10, 1998 -- Expanding its line of high-quality/low-cost sound reinforcement products, Roland's new SSM-151 Floor Monitor gives musicians a compact, high-powered stage monitor perfect for small to medium-sized venues. This precision-engineered monitor represents a true sound reinforcement value, offering high-tech features and specs not normally found in its price range.

The SSM-151's precision two-way design combines a 12-inch woofer and a specially designed horn tweeter for precise sound monitoring. Average power handling is a clean 150 watts, while the SSM-151's maximum power handling is an impressive 450 watts. Precision tuned components allow for easy monitoring of vocals and instrument sounds, while sound quality remains faithful and consistent even under demanding use.

This affordable monitor also offers helpful and unique "extras" like SPEAKON® connectors which provide easy cable connection and eliminate accidental unplugging, and a resettable tweeter-protection circuit instead of a conventional fuse -- eliminating blown fuses from excessive input.

With its angled design, the SSM-151 allows two distinct monitoring angles: 35 degrees and 55 degrees. Its rugged, durable construction was designed to provide musicians years of rigorous use, while its recessed cabinet handles make the SSM-151 very easy to transport.

Preliminary Specifications (May be subject to change.)
Enclosure Bass-reflex type
Speakers 30cm (12-inch) Woofer x 1, Horn Tweeter x 1
Power Handling Rated: 150W (EIA RS426A), Max.: 450W
Frequency Response 58Hz to 16kHz
Nominal Impedance 8 Ohm
Sensitivity (1W/1m) 98dB
Crossover Points 4kHz
Connectors Parallel Inputs (1/4" x 2, Speakon® NL4MP x 1)
Dimensions 620 (W) x 400 (D) x 360 (H) mm/ 24-7/16 x 15-3/4 x 14-3/16 in.
Weight 14.5 kg/32 lbs.
